Apple’s iPhone 18 Pro Max is anticipated to soon become the battery life king of the iPhone lineup, boasting a significantly larger battery than its predecessor. As the tech world buzzes with excitement, latest leaks indicate the upcoming device will house a 5,567mAh battery in the U.S. version, a notable upgrade from the iPhone 17 Pro Max’s 5,088mAh capacity. This advancement could mean substantial improvements in daily usage and endurance for consumers.

Details emerged from regulatory filings in China as a leak from Digital Chat Station revealed the battery capacities for both the iPhone 18 Pro and Pro Max. The iPhone 18 Pro will come with a 4,056mAh battery for China and 4,288mAh for the U.S. market. While these numbers suggest an increase from the iPhone 17 Pro’s respective capacities of 3,988mAh and 4,252mAh, they aren’t as impressive as the leap made by the Pro Max model.

Major Leap in Battery Capacity

The iPhone 18 Pro Max’s leap to a 5,567mAh battery marks an impressive jump of about 10% compared to the previous generation. Apple has consistently optimized battery performance through improved chip technology, display efficiency, and software updates. If these enhancements and the new battery capacity hold true, users can expect even more impressive usage times, making the iPhone 18 Pro Max a desirable upgrade for heavy-duty smartphone users.

However, it’s crucial to note that a leaker has voiced skepticism regarding the battery size specifications of the iPhone 18 Pro Max, emphasizing the need for further verification. In typical Apple fashion, the true capabilities of the new model will likely become clearer closer to the launch date.
